Request for access to documents – Freedom of Information Act 1982 (FOI
Act)

I refer to your email dated 15 June 2015 in which you have sought access
to documents held by the Department of Immigration and Border Protection
(DIBP) under the Freedom of Information Act 1982 (FOI Act).

You have requested access to:

all documents produced or received by the Department between 1 April 2015
and 8 June 2015, excluding any enquiries from journalists after 2 June
2015, relating to the payment of people smugglers in order to "turn the
boats around”.

The subject matter of the documents requested by you is more closely
connected with the functions of the Australian Customs and Border
Protection Service (ACBPS) than the functions of the DIBP.  As such, your
request was transferred to ACBPS on 16 June 2015 under section 16 of the
FOI Act. 

Your application was received on 15 June 2015, and the 30 day statutory
period for processing your request will commence from that date. 

I hope to be able to advise you of our decision on your request in the
near future. 

Where documents are released to you in response to your request, the
Australian Customs and Border Protection Service may be required to
publish these documents on its website within 10 working days in
accordance with section 11C of the FOI Act.  Publication will not be
required where the documents contain personal or business affairs
information.

Transfer of request under section 16 of the FOI Act

 

I refer to your request received 15 June 2015 in which you sought access
under the Freedom of Information Act 1982 (the FOI Act) to documents
relating to:

 

Please provide me with all documents produced or received by the
Department between 1 April 2015 and 8 June 2015, excluding any enquiries
from journalists after 2 June 2015, relating to the payment of people
smugglers in order to "turn the boats around."

The documents relevant to your request are held by; and are more closely
connected to the functions of the Australian Customs and Border Protection
Service (ACBPS).

ACBPS has accepted the transfer of your request under section 16 of the
FOI Act so they can make a decision on your request for access to their
documents.

Michael Cordover

Dear FOI,

I note that the scope of my request was limited to documents produced or received by the Department between 1 April 2015 and 8 June 2015 and excluding any enquiries from journalists after 2 June 2015. The documents which have been released are both from outside this period (namely from 11 and 14 June 2015).

Can you confirm there are no documents from within the listed dates?

Many thanks,

Michael Cordover

Good morning Mr Cordover

Thank you for your email of 31 July 2015 below.

Whilst the dates of the documents released to you fell outside the dates specified by you in the scope of your request, the decision maker considered these documents to be relevant to your request, given the subject matter and proximity to the dates specified. The decision maker decided to release these documents to you in accordance with the decision issued on 31 July 2015. There were no other documents relevant to the subject matter of your request in the possession of the then Australian Customs and Border Protection Service.
